What Is a Walker and Why Is It Used?
A walker is a mobility aid designed to provide a broader
support base for people who have difficulty maintaining balance or walking
independently. Adults may temporarily use walkers after surgery, fractures,
hospitalization, weakness, or neurological rehabilitation, while some elderly
individuals use them for longer-term mobility support. Walkers can help users
maintain contact with a stable frame while taking steps, but the amount of
support and effort required depends on the design. Aarogyaa Bharat's walking-aid
guidance identifies standard walkers, wheeled walkers, and rollators as
distinct mobility options suited to different levels of balance and strength. A
walker should not be chosen merely because one model appears easier to use or
has more features. The user's ability to stand, grip the handles, move the
frame, control wheels or brakes, follow weight-bearing instructions, and
navigate the home environment should all influence selection.
What Is a Standard Walker?
A standard walker is a four-legged walking frame without
wheels, usually equipped with rubber tips on each leg to provide stable contact
with the floor. To move forward, the user typically lifts the walker a short
distance, places all four legs securely on the ground, and then steps into the
supported area. Aarogyaa Bharat describes standard walkers as providing strong
stability and identifies them as particularly relevant for users with weak legs
or more significant balance requirements. Because the frame does not roll
freely, movement can be slow and controlled, which may be useful during the
early stages of rehabilitation. The main disadvantage is that the user must
repeatedly lift or reposition the frame, requiring adequate arm, shoulder, and
upper-body strength. A standard walker can therefore provide excellent support
for one patient while being physically tiring for another. Professional fitting
and rehabilitation guidance can help determine whether the extra stability
outweighs the additional effort required.
What Is a Wheeled Walker?
A wheeled walker generally refers to a walking frame with
wheels on the front legs while the rear legs remain fitted with rubber tips or
glides. The front wheels allow the walker to roll forward rather than requiring
the user to completely lift the frame before every step. MedlinePlus explains
that a walker with wheels is pushed forward, whereas a walker without wheels
needs to be lifted and placed ahead before walking. Aarogyaa Bharat similarly
describes front-wheeled walkers as useful for smoother movement and for people
who may struggle to repeatedly lift a standard frame. This design can reduce
effort during daily walking while still maintaining significant support.
However, because the front section can move more easily, the user must have
enough balance and coordination to control the frame and avoid pushing it too
far ahead. Wheeled walkers should still be individually adjusted and selected
according to rehabilitation requirements.

Which Walker Provides More Stability?
A standard walker generally provides greater stationary
stability because all four legs make direct contact with the ground rather than
allowing the front of the frame to roll. This can make it useful for people who
require substantial balance support, especially during early rehabilitation or
when walking must remain slow and controlled. Aarogyaa Bharat's walking-aid
guides describe standard walkers as appropriate for users requiring maximum
support, while front-wheeled walkers offer a balance between stability and
easier movement. Greater stability does not automatically mean a standard
walker is safer for every patient, however. Someone who lacks sufficient
upper-body strength to repeatedly lift the frame may become fatigued, drag the
walker incorrectly, or lose posture. The safest walker is therefore not simply
the one with the greatest theoretical stability but the model that the
individual can consistently control using the technique prescribed by their
rehabilitation team.
Which Walker Is Easier to Move?
A wheeled walker is generally easier to advance because the
front wheels allow the frame to roll rather than requiring complete lifting
before every step. This can be particularly useful for elderly adults, patients
with limited arm strength, or people who become tired when repeatedly lifting a
standard walker. Aarogyaa Bharat's guide to front-wheeled walkers notes that
these models reduce the effort required to move the frame and provide smoother
indoor movement compared with standard walkers. However, easier movement also
means the user needs enough control to keep the walker close and prevent it
from rolling excessively ahead of their body. MedlinePlus advises walker users
to move the frame only a short distance forward and ensure all four tips or
wheels are touching the ground before stepping. Patients who push a wheeled
walker too far forward may lean excessively and reduce the support available
when taking the next step.
Who Should Consider a Standard Walker?
A standard walker may be appropriate for adults who require
strong support while standing and walking and who have sufficient arm and
shoulder strength to lift the frame repeatedly. It can be particularly useful
during certain early rehabilitation stages after surgery, fractures,
neurological events, or periods of severe weakness when controlled movement is
preferred. Aarogyaa Bharat describes standard walkers as suitable for seniors
with weak legs or significant balance challenges and for indoor rehabilitation
support. The patient must still be capable of safely repositioning the frame
without becoming excessively fatigued or dragging it unevenly. People with
significant shoulder problems, wrist pain, or limited upper-body strength may
find the lifting action difficult. The choice should therefore consider both
lower-body balance requirements and upper-body capacity. Where mobility needs
are unclear, a physiotherapist can observe walking technique and determine
whether a fixed or wheeled frame provides more appropriate support.
Who Should Consider a Wheeled Walker?
A front-wheeled walker may be appropriate for adults who can
walk but require additional balance support and find lifting a standard walker
difficult or tiring. The design is particularly useful when smoother forward
movement is desirable while maintaining rear contact with the floor for
additional control. Aarogyaa Bharat identifies walkers with front wheels as
useful for users who struggle to lift standard walkers or have reduced
upper-body strength. The patient should still have sufficient balance and coordination
to prevent the frame from moving too far ahead, and the wheels should be
suitable for the floor surfaces where the walker will be used. A front-wheeled
walker should not automatically be substituted for a standard walker after
surgery without checking the rehabilitation instructions, because some patients
may have specific gait or weight-bearing requirements that influence which
walking aid is most appropriate.
Standard Walker vs Rollator: Do Not Confuse the Two
A wheeled walker with two front wheels is different from a
four-wheel rollator. A rollator generally has four continuously rolling wheels,
hand-operated brakes, and often a seat and storage basket, allowing smoother
and faster movement. Aarogyaa Bharat's comparison guidance distinguishes
standard walkers from rollators by noting that a standard walker must be lifted
while rollators move continuously and emphasize mobility and endurance. A
rollator may suit adults who already have reasonable balance and want support
during longer walks, but it requires the user to understand and reliably
operate the braking system. Someone who needs strong weight-bearing support or
has severe balance difficulties may be safer with a standard or two-wheel
walker rather than a continuously rolling model. Patients and caregivers should
therefore clarify whether a provider means a front-wheeled walking frame or a
four-wheel rollator when discussing a "walker with wheels."
Standard vs Wheeled Walker After Surgery
Walkers are frequently used after knee replacement, hip
surgery, fractures, and other orthopedic procedures while patients rebuild
strength and walking confidence. MedlinePlus explains that walkers can provide
support as a person begins walking again after leg injury or surgery and
recommends involving the surgeon or physical therapist in choosing the
appropriate walker. A standard walker may be selected when the patient requires
slower movement and substantial support, while a front-wheeled model can be useful
when lifting the frame is difficult and smoother advancement has been approved.
The correct choice also depends on weight-bearing instructions, which may
restrict how much force the patient can place through an injured or operated
leg. A walker does not override these restrictions. Patients should therefore
follow the specific gait sequence, walking distance, and progression plan
provided by the rehabilitation team rather than switching walker types simply
because one feels faster or easier.
Standard vs Wheeled Walker for Elderly Adults
Elderly adults have widely different mobility abilities, so
walker selection should be based on function rather than age alone. A person
with significant balance difficulty but adequate arm strength may feel more
secure using a standard walker, while another person with reduced shoulder
strength or fatigue may find a front-wheeled walker easier to move. Aarogyaa
Bharat's senior walking-aid guidance identifies standard walkers for users
needing strong stability and wheeled walkers for people who benefit from easier
forward movement. Other factors such as arthritis, hand strength, eyesight,
cognition, medication effects, previous falls, home flooring, and doorway width
should also be considered. An elderly person should not receive a rollator
simply because it looks more convenient, nor should they be given a heavy
standard walker if they cannot safely lift it. The goal is to provide enough
support while preserving appropriate independence and comfortable movement.
Walker Use for Indoor Mobility
Indoor environments often favour lightweight and foldable
walking frames because doorways, furniture, bathrooms, beds, and narrow walking
paths can restrict movement. Standard walkers can provide excellent support
over flat indoor surfaces, particularly when the patient requires slow and
deliberate movement. Front-wheeled walkers may be easier to maneuver through
longer corridors because they do not need to be fully lifted at each step.
Aarogyaa Bharat's current Pune walker-rental page lists both standard walkers
without wheels and walkers with front wheels for home mobility support.
Regardless of type, the home should be prepared by removing loose rugs,
electrical cables, small furniture, clutter, and wet-floor hazards. MedlinePlus
advises securing rugs and cords, keeping floors clean and dry, and creating a
safer walking environment for walker users. A walker should work with the home
environment rather than forcing the patient to navigate avoidable obstacles.
Wheeled Walkers for Outdoor Movement
Outdoor walking can involve uneven pavements, ramps, rough
surfaces, slopes, curbs, and crowded environments that are more demanding than
smooth indoor floors. Wheeled walkers can be easier to move on suitable outdoor
surfaces because they reduce repeated lifting, but wheel size and design
influence how well they handle irregular terrain. Aarogyaa Bharat's guide to
wheeled walkers for Indian roads notes that uneven pavements, potholes, slopes,
and sudden surface changes can create additional challenges for elderly users.
A standard walker may be difficult to lift repeatedly over long outdoor
distances, while small wheels can also become difficult to control on broken
surfaces. Patients should therefore progress to outdoor walking gradually and
preferably under rehabilitation guidance when recovering from surgery or
illness. A walker that performs well inside a flat home should not
automatically be assumed suitable for every outdoor environment.
Correct Walker Height Is Important for Both Models
Whether the walker has wheels or not, correct height
adjustment is essential for posture, grip, and control. MedlinePlus recommends
that walker handles generally sit around hip level and that the elbows remain
slightly bent while the user holds the grips. A walker set too low may cause
excessive forward bending, while a frame positioned too high can raise the
shoulders and make it harder to apply appropriate arm support. Most walkers
have push-button height-adjustment systems on the legs, and each mechanism
should be fully engaged before the patient begins walking. Rental walkers
should always be readjusted for the current user rather than being used at the
setting selected for the previous patient. People with unusual body
proportions, spinal curvature, neurological conditions, or complex orthopedic
restrictions may require individualized fitting by a physiotherapist. Correct
height improves usability but does not replace the need for safe gait training.
Check Walker Weight Capacity
The manufacturer's specified weight capacity should always
be checked when choosing either a standard or wheeled walker. Frames are
designed and tested for particular load ranges, and a user who exceeds the
rated capacity may place excessive stress on tubing, joints, folding
mechanisms, wheels, or other structural components. Aarogyaa Bharat's walker
weight-capacity guidance distinguishes standard, reinforced, and heavy-duty
models and emphasizes matching the equipment rating to the user. Bariatric or reinforced
walkers may have wider frames and stronger construction, which can also affect
whether they fit through home doorways and bathrooms. Customers should
therefore check both weight capacity and physical dimensions instead of
choosing equipment solely from a photograph. Never assume that a walker looks
strong enough for any adult user, and discontinue use if the frame develops
bending, looseness, cracks, or unusual instability.
Foldable Standard and Wheeled Walkers
Both standard and front-wheeled walkers are commonly
available in foldable designs, which can make storage, transportation, medical
appointments, and travel more convenient. Aarogyaa Bharat's foldable-walker
guide compares standard foldable walkers and two-wheel foldable models and
notes that both can provide good portability while offering different levels of
mobility. The folding mechanism should lock completely before the patient
places weight through the frame because an incompletely opened walker may collapse
or become unstable. Caregivers should demonstrate how to open and close the
equipment without trapping fingers near hinges or locking joints. When
transporting a folded walker in a vehicle, secure it so that it cannot move
during sudden braking. Foldability is useful, but it should remain a secondary
consideration after stability, fitting, weight capacity, and the user's ability
to control the walker safely.
Grips, Rubber Tips and Wheels Matter
Small walker components can have a major influence on
everyday safety and comfort. Standard walkers rely heavily on rubber tips to
maintain traction, so these should be checked regularly for cracks, excessive
wear, uneven surfaces, or loss of grip. Wheeled walkers require inspection of
both the front wheels and rear tips or glides to ensure the frame moves
consistently. MedlinePlus advises users to check walker tips and wheels
regularly and replace them when worn. Hand grips should remain secure and comfortable
without rotating unexpectedly around the frame. Loose wheels, damaged
push-button height adjustments, worn rubber tips, or unstable folding
mechanisms should be repaired or replaced before continued use. For rental
equipment, the provider should be contacted rather than using improvised tape,
bolts, or replacement parts that may not be compatible with the walker.

How to Walk Safely with a Standard Walker
When using a standard walker, the user generally lifts or
repositions the frame a short distance forward, places all four rubber tips
securely on the floor, and then takes the next step according to the walking
pattern provided by their healthcare team. MedlinePlus recommends ensuring all
four tips are on the ground before placing weight through the walker and
advises users to look forward while maintaining good posture. The walker should
not be placed too far ahead because excessive distance encourages forward
leaning and reduces the available support. Patients recovering from leg surgery
may have a specific sequence involving the weaker or operated leg, but
professional instructions should override generic guidance when weight-bearing
restrictions apply. The patient should also avoid attempting stairs or
escalators with a walker unless specifically trained by a physical therapist.
How to Walk Safely with a Wheeled Walker
A front-wheeled walker should be pushed forward only a short
distance before the patient steps into the supported area. The rear tips or
glides and both front wheels should remain stable and aligned rather than
allowing the walker to drift or turn unexpectedly. MedlinePlus advises keeping
all four tips or wheels in contact with the ground before stepping and
maintaining adequate space between the body and the front of the walker.
Patients should avoid leaning heavily into the frame or allowing it to roll excessively
ahead because either behavior can reduce balance. Turning should be performed
using controlled small steps rather than rapidly twisting the body while the
walker moves. If the wheeled frame becomes difficult to control, repeatedly
drifts away from the patient, or feels too fast, the walker type or technique
should be reassessed rather than assuming continued practice will automatically
solve the problem.
Standard Walker or Wheeled Walker for Rehabilitation?
The best rehabilitation walker depends on which stage of
recovery the patient has reached and the amount of assistance required. Some
patients begin with a standard walker because they need a stable support base
and controlled movement, while others are appropriately started on a
front-wheeled walker because lifting a fixed frame would be difficult or
unnecessary. As rehabilitation progresses, equipment may change according to
balance, strength, gait quality, endurance, and medical restrictions.
MedlinePlus recommends involving a surgeon or physical therapist in walker
selection after injury or surgery. Patients should not automatically move from
a standard walker to a wheeled model simply because they want to walk faster,
nor should they continue using a highly supportive device longer than necessary
when the rehabilitation team recommends progression. Mobility aids should
support functional recovery rather than determine the pace of recovery.

Common Mistakes When Choosing a Walker
One common mistake is assuming a walker with wheels is
automatically better because it moves more easily, even when the patient needs
the higher stationary stability of a standard frame. The opposite mistake is
selecting a fixed walker for someone who lacks enough upper-body strength to
repeatedly lift it. Families may also overlook height adjustment, weight
capacity, wheel condition, rubber-tip wear, folding locks, doorway width, or
the patient's ability to follow safe walking technique. Another frequent error
is confusing a two-wheel walker with a four-wheel rollator and assuming the two
provide the same level of support. MedlinePlus confirms that walker designs
differ and recommends professional help in choosing the appropriate type.
Patients should also avoid changing walker models during post-surgical
rehabilitation without considering weight-bearing instructions. The correct
decision should balance support, effort, control, home environment, and the
patient's current stage of mobility.
